알고리즘
카테고리 컴퓨터/IT
지은이 박상현 (한빛미디어, 2009년)
상세보기

기다리던 첫 서평이 등록됐는데, 솔직히 마음이 쓰라린 서평이었습니다.

현직 프로그래머들이 쓰는 책들이 대체로 코드을 중요시하는 경향이 있는데 이 책도 예외가 아니다...(후략)
전문을 보시려면 클릭!
솔직히 저 서평에 모두 반박하고 싶은 마음입니다. 다익스트라의 중위표현식을 후위 표현식으로 바꾸는 알고리즘을 별다른 설명없이 사용한다고 하셨는데, 분명히 알고리즘에 대해 설명을 하고 그림으로 알고리즘을 따라 중위 표현식을 후위표현식으로 바꾸는 과정까지도 설명합니다. 코드는 그 다음에 소개를 하고 있지요.

재귀호출에 관해서는 C 언어를 공부한 독자라면 알고 있으리라 생각을 하고 집필을 했으며, 퀵 정렬을 설명하는 부분에서는 반 페이지를 할애하여 또 한번 설명을 합니다. 힙을 설명하는 부분에서도 "제말이 맞는지는 그림을 보세요." 라고 설명한 것이 아니라 깊이 n의 노드가 배열의 2^n-1 ~ 2^(n+1)-2 번 요소에 저장된다는 것을 설명하고 "그 결과"로 k번 인덱스에 위치한 노드의 자식들은 2K+1, 2K+2에 위치한다는 것을 말한 것입니다. 그림을 보라는 것은 이해를 위해 "확인"을 해보라는 것이었지요.

이러쿵 저러쿵 해도, 결국 별 두 개라는 성적표를 받았습니다. 하지만 불행 중 다행으로, 별 두 개도 이 분께서 남기신 서평 중에는 가장 후한 별점이라는 것입니다. <만들면서 배우는 OS 커널의 구조와 원리>는 별 2개, <도전! 임베디드 OS만들기>는 별 1개, SICP(컴퓨터 프로그램의 구조와 해석)에는 별 1개를 주셨거든요. 명저인 SICP가 받은 별정보다 후하게 받았다면 성공한 것 아닐까요? ^^;

게다가 이 분의 서평에서 교훈을 한 가지 얻었습니다. 더 자세한 내용을 원하는 독자를 위해 참고 문헌을 기록해야겠다는 것 말입니다.
저작자 표시 비영리 변경 금지
Posted by seanlab

Trackback Address :: http://www.seanlab.net/trackback/54 관련글 쓰기

댓글을 달아 주세요

  1. Favicon of http://maanu.net BlogIcon 이만우 2010/03/02 10:13 Address Modify/Delete Reply

    안녕하세요. <도전 임베디드 OS 만들기>의 저자 이만우 입니다.
    ^^; 별 내용은 없고요,
    저도 저 서평 쓴 사람의 서평을 읽고 솔직히 빈정 상해서, 반박 메일을 보내려다가,
    말았던 기억이 있군요...

    다른 서평을 읽으니
    저 사람은 그저,
    자신의 실력이나 능력보다 어렵게 써진 책 읽으면서 이해 안된다고 불평하는 사람으로 밖에 안보입니다.
    게다가 <뇌를 자극하는 알고리즘>은 분명 제 책보다 쉽게 잘 써진 책임에도
    저런 서평이 달리는거 보면,

    막 방정식 배운 초딩이 수학의 정석 읽으면서
    "어렵다, 설명이 없다"
    라고 서평쓴거라고 생각하시면 됩니다.

    분명 저 사람 서평때문에 책이 못해도 백권은 안팔렸을거라 생각하는 저자입니다..^^

    • Favicon of http://www.seanlab.net BlogIcon seanlab 2010/03/18 14:04 Address Modify/Delete

      이만우님, 이렇게 제 블로그에 글을 남겨 주시다니 영광입니다. 굽신굽신 :)

      신경 안 쓰려 노력하는데 저 서평 덕분에 신간 효과를 잘 못 봤다고 생각이 돼서 아직도 빈정이 상하네요. ㅋ 다른 독자분들께서 좋은 글 남겨주시길 기다리고 있을 뿐입니다 ^^;